Admissions FAQs
Explore common questions regarding our admissions process and policies.
Do you require long-term contracts or semester commitments?
No.
At New York Academy of Music, tuition is charged month-to-month only. We do not require long-term contracts or full-semester upfront payments. Families are free to continue as long as they are happy and seeing progress — without being locked into extended commitments.
How do we get started if we’re interested?
Most families begin by simply reaching out.
You’re welcome to call, text, email, or visit us in person to ask questions and learn more. Our team will gladly walk you through programs, scheduling options, and expectations — with no pressure to enroll immediately.
Do you offer trial lessons?
Yes, we do offer trial lessons, particularly for more advanced students who would like to experience a lesson before enrolling.
That said, since tuition is billed month-to-month, many families choose to begin regular lessons directly, knowing there is no long-term commitment or financial risk.
